Connecting...

W1siziisijiwmtkvmdevmtcvmtavmdavndmvndmxl2ljddiuanbnil0swyjwiiwidgh1bwiilciymdawedcwmcmixv0
Job

Senior DevOps Build & Release Engineer

  • Job ref:

    9839

  • Location:

    Chelmsford, United States

  • Sector:

    Information Technology

  • Contact:

    Bob Giusti

  • Published:

    11 months ago

  • Consultant:

    #

Senior DevOps Build & Release Engineer


Job Summary

Designs, develops, documents, and maintains software build and release environments, tools and process for software for medical products.

Essential Functions

  • Create, improve, and maintain the build and release environment, tools, and processes used for creating embedded and application software. Assess and implement new tools and processes necessary to improve the software development process and quality, safety, and security of our products.
  • Manage day-to-day tool infrastructure, including tools and systems, troubleshooting issues and identification of resources needed to resolve problems.
  • Participate as an active team member in all aspects of the software development life cycle
  • Collaborate with the cross functional team to deliver high quality products
  • Stay current with state-of-the-art technologies, tools, and techniques for automation, quality, and security as applied to software development
  • Document designs, processes and procedures

Skills Requirements

  • Git & SVN experience (for managing SVN, create & fix repositories, best practices)
  • Ability to create and communicate Procedures for Development
  • Leadership skills for influencing best practices and adherence to process
  • Experience with Puppet or Chef (linux tool)
  • 5+ years of experience working in a DevOps / Release Engineering environment
  • Capable of concurrent management of multiple code, integration, and deployment branches of a highly complex software system
  • Strong scripting or programming knowledge
  • Strong and current experience with Jenkins
  • Excellent communication skills, both written and verbal
  • Working knowledge of Linux administration
  • Working knowledge of Python and Makefiles
  • BS degree in Computer Science or a related field required
  • Working knowledge of BitBucket and Jira is desirable
  • Experience with medical device development is helpful but not required

Required/Preferred Education And Experience

  • BS degree in Computer Science or a related field required